Cubacafé was the state enterprise managing Cuba's coffee sector under the Ministerio de la Agricultura, and these small-denomination peso notes were issued internally as worker incentive scrip — redeemable at company outlets rather than functioning as general currency. The practice of enterprise-issued bonus certificates was a known workaround during the Special Period, when peso wages had collapsed in real purchasing power and the state needed mechanisms to reward agricultural labor without releasing hard currency.

These pieces circulate almost entirely outside Cuba, carried out by travelers. Internal scrip of this kind was rarely saved systematically.
